Kevin Sylvester in Brandon



The Brandon Sun is reporting that a long time local biker named Kevin Sylvester was arrested Oct. 1 after he confronted a young family of four at gunpoint in broad daylight outside a King Edward convenience store and then chased them as the family fled in their vehicle. Sylvester followed the family, which included a one-year-old infant, in his own vehicle for several blocks, ramming it and bumping it from behind.

The Newfoundland Telegram is reporting that two men who police suspect are involved in violent activities connected to outlaw motorcycle gangs remained in custody over the long weekend. Allan Winfield Potter, 50, (the fat ass grease ball) and Bradley John Summers, 32, face assault charges and uttering threats. You can tell they're the other 1% by that goofy look in their eye.



The police wouldn’t name which outlaw motorcycle gang they were with but it doesn’t take a brain surgeon to notice the Bobsy twins were wearing Hells Angels “81” support gear while in custody. The address for Summers was boarded up after being firebombed in May. Police claim the suspects are connected to a drive by shooting that happened later that day but targeted the wrong house.
